假设我在标题中有一个网店和一个购物车,可以展开和删除等等。标准票价。在vue中实现这一点似乎很容易。
现在我按下页面上其他位置的按钮(页面上的位置无关紧要) - 如何让购物车更新?
换句话说,如何将任意事件连接到vue实例?我想将整个页面变成一个巨大的vue实例会起作用但闻起来很可疑,并且可能会达到性能。
答案 0 :(得分:0)
我会说只让Vue控制应用程序的一部分才是可疑的,但你可以在外部引用你的Vue实例。如果它有一个名为updateCart
的方法,你创建它就像
const vueInstance = new Vue(...);
然后你可以在点击处理程序中调用vueInstance.updateCart(whatever);
。